P.S. on ‘Very Different from W., ‘Tis True’

Among the Presidential Medals of Freedom that George W. Bush awarded was one to Dr. Oscar Elías Biscet, the democracy activist who has languished for many years in a Castroite dungeon. He is an “Afro-Cuban” physician, and his models are Mohandas Gandhi and Martin Luther King. Biscet was not able to receive his medal in person (obviously). Maybe someday?

And a second P.S. — a P.P.S.: One day, years ago, Rep. Eliot Engel, the excellent New York Democrat, told me that his party had a “blind spot” about Cuba. I thought that was just the right way of putting it. And what a dismaying blind spot to have.
